To coincide with the 30th anniversary of the Women's Prize, the Women’s Prize Trust are expanding their work with libraries, under a new brand name: Readers’ Room. This new initiative has been made possible through the generosity of Syl Saller CBE.

Working with Libraries Connected, the Women's Prize will share free printed display packs with libraries, to encourage readers to engage with the 562 backlist titles in the Women's Prize library that have been recognised by the Prize over 30 years, as well as for the 2025 Women’s Prize for Fiction and Women’s Prize for Non-Fiction shortlists.

The Women’s Prize and Libraries Connected are also launching a competition for five libraries around the UK to have the opportunity to host a party to celebrate the 30th anniversary of the Women’s Prize for Fiction and the announcement of the 2025 prize winners on 12 June 2025. Libraries are invited to pitch their most creative ideas of how they would like to celebrate with the Women’s Prize, and how their particular community would most benefit. The five selected libraries will be gifted exclusive party kits to support them hosting the event.
